Android "Quick enter" guide

1. Introduction

"Quick enter" is a feature that allows you to quickly enter an emoticon by its shortcut

For example, if you have an emoticon "ლ(╹◡╹ლ)" with shortcut "kt"

Anywhere you type " :kt" (notice the space and :) will then be replaced by "ლ(╹◡╹ლ)"

Here is a video demo. Also notice that you do not need a space if it is beginning of the text.

Notice that this feature only works on Android Lollipop (5.0) and above

2. Enable this feature

1. Open the app. From the three dots on the top-right corner, go to "Settings"

2. Tap "Set up quick enter"

3. Make sure you have reviewed the disclosure and tap "I agree"

4. Enable "Cloud Emoticon" in the next screen. Here are detailed instructions for some brands

Pixel devices

1. Tap "Cloud Emoticon" under "Downloaded apps"

2. Toggle "Use Cloud Emoticon"

3. On the dialog, tap "Allow"

Samsung devices

1. Tap "Installed apps"

2. Tap "Cloud Emoticon"

3. Toggle "On"

4. On the dialog, tap "Allow"

3. Make sure you have shortcuts for emoticons

1. Open the app and go to the "Bookmarks" tab

2. For any of your bookmark, tap the pencil button on the right

3. Enter a shortcut for the emoticon and tap "OK"
